Gwangju Office of Education's Smart Device Distribution Project Selected as Exemplary Case

The Gwangju Metropolitan Office of Education announced on the 21st that its smart device distribution project was selected as an exemplary case in the digital device lifecycle management category in the "Research on Discovering and Disseminating Outstanding Cases of Device Lifecycle Management by Metropolitan and Provincial Offices of Education," organized by the Korea Education and Research Information Service.


This research was conducted nationwide among metropolitan and provincial offices of education to comprehensively analyze the introduction of digital devices, their utilization in schools, maintenance and repair, as well as collection and recycling, in order to identify and promote outstanding cases across the country.


In the study, the Gwangju Metropolitan Office of Education's policy of providing one smart device per student and supporting their use both in school classes and at home was recognized as an exemplary case that achieved both digital teaching and learning innovation and the reduction of learning gaps.


Superintendent Lee Jeongseon stated, "The one-student-one-smart-device distribution project is a policy that realizes the fundamental principle of education that, regardless of students' starting points, everyone should have equal learning opportunities." He added, "We will do our utmost to create a digital learning environment where not a single child is left behind."
